The New Patriotic Party (NPP) has condemned social commentator Kevin Ekow Taylor over his public attack against former President John Agyekum Kufuor, calling on him to issue a public apology to the former statesman.

The NPP’s condemnation comes after Kevin Taylor labeled the former president as lazy and added that he should “stand up and walk.”

Reacting to the development, the NPP called out Kelvin Taylor’s actions and said they amounted to disrespect, urging him to stop the “sacrilege.”

“The NPP demands Kevin Taylor must issue a full, unqualified, and public apology to President Kufuor. This is not politics. This is desecration,” the party demanded in a statement signed by its Director of Communications, Richard Ahiagbah.

The statement reminded the commentator that former President John Agyekum Kufuor rescued this nation from economic collapse, strengthened our democracy, and earned the admiration of Ghana and the world.

It noted that former President Kufuor should not be regarded as a partisan target; rather, he should be seen as a father for all, adding that any society that permits the vilification of such a man without consequence has lost its moral footing.

According to the NPP, the NDC’s silence on the matter is not neutrality but complicity, given Kevin Taylor’s “deep and well-documented ties” to the NDC machinery, a situation it noted makes it impossible for the NDC to feign innocence.

It further asked the John Mahama-led NDC administration to immediately dissociate themselves from the attacks on the person and legacy of President Kufuor.

“There are lines that decency, culture, and conscience forbid us from crossing, and such behaviour is one of them. The NDC must decide whether it will stand with our shared cultural values or with the savagery of Kevin Taylor.”

The NPP believes that Ghanaians are watching and taking note of the indifference of the NDC and the Mahama administration.
